Answer:

Taking care of the environment is a duty for all of us. The preservation of natural resources is essential for the current and future generations to have health and quality of life. Learning more about sustainability should be a goal and guide for our actions, it is important to reduce consumption, recycle garbage, use biodegravel materials, prefer to use clean transport, etc. Small everyday actions make all the difference in environmental preservation.

You should count your lucky stars.” This is an example of a(n): a) alliteration b) hyperbole c) idiom d) simile
nikdorinn [45]

Answer:

This is an example of an idiom

Explanation:

An idiom is a saying that doesn't mean what it's literally saying

So basically what I'm saying is that the quote isn't telling you to count your lucky stars.

The literal meaning is to express thankfulness or gratitude for one's good luck while avoiding a bad situation.
